Everything You Ever Wanted to Know About Holbox Island

Pronounced “hole-bosh” instead of “hole-box” and sometimes referred to as Isla Holbox or simply Holbox, this long, narrow island offers a little something for everyone who’s longing to enjoy a slow-paced vacation far from busier hotspots.

With a length of 26 miles and a width of just a mile, this stunning destination is much like other Mexico islands in that it is divided into different regions including town, lush landscape, and a blend of busy beaches as well as more secluded ones that offer a pristine, undeveloped feel. The overall atmosphere is carefree; you can wear flip flops everywhere you go, and no one will look twice. Beautiful murals are everywhere, adding even more color to the landscape while doubling as fascinating backdrops for your photos.
Since there aren’t many cars on Holbox, most people travel the narrow, unpaved streets via golf cart when they’re not in the mood to walk. Even the taxis are modified golf buggies! They’re happy to take you from beach to café to hotel, so you can enjoy all the cocktails you like with your lunch without worrying about having to drive.

No one who visits goes hungry. There are tons of local Holbox Island restaurants to try; most offer simple, authentic fare of the most satisfying kind. Of course, there are a few nicer restaurants for those special evenings out, plus there are bakeries where you can treat yourself to delightful pastries before heading out for the day’s adventures. Many restaurants and beach clubs offer excellent views, so you can watch the sunset while sipping your favorite cocktail.

How to get to Holbox Island

Since it’s not a major destination, the question of how to get to Isla Holbox is a really common one. The good news is that it’s fairly easy to reach this idyllic piece of paradise, and there are a few different ways to go about it.

In case you’re considering a day trip from Cancun to Holbox, look no further than the Cancun Clipper, which provides roundtrip transportation to and from the island, as well as the opportunity to spend some time birdwatching at Bird Island, which is only accessible via boat. This day trip also includes a visit to Cenote Yalahau, a delicious meal with a courtesy drink, and some free time to spend at Holbox Island itself.

In case you’re wondering how to get to Holbox from Cancun but you’re not into the clipper, you’ll be glad to discover that there’s a ferry from Chiquila, which is about two hours car or a longer 3 ½ hour bus trip from Cancun. The actual ferry trip from Chiquila to Holbox is about 15 minutes. Ferries start running at 5 a.m. and run until about 8:30 p.m.

There are also small plane flights to Isla Holbox, which save time but understandably cost more. Flights to Holbox depart from Cancun for the most part, but you can also catch a plane from Playa del Carmen, Cozumel, Merida, or Tulum. Average flight time is just 40 minutes.

Must-do activities on Holbox Island

Not only is Isla Holbox Mexico the ideal spot for days spent lounging in a beachside palapa, it’s also a great place to get active, if you like. Swim in the clear, warm water, particularly along the northern shore where conditions are typically calm or enjoy magical encounters with whale sharks and other underwater wildlife while snorkeling. Consider a side trip to Bird Island, where you can view many beautiful species in a pristine habitat.

If above-water activities are on your list, you’ll find that this is the ideal place to perfect your kayaking skills as you explore the mangroves or enjoy the fun of stand-up paddle boarding. Burn your breakfast off with a hike or take time out for yoga classes. In case you’ve ever wanted to try horseback riding on the beach, this is a great place to do it.

Holbox Island Weather

Isla Holbox weather is fantastic year-round. December and January are the coolest months, with lows around 70 degrees and highs around 80. June, July, and August are the hottest, with average temperatures above 90 and lows just below 80. Rain can happen anytime, but the likelihood of wet weather is highest between September and November.

What’s the best time to visit Holbox Island?

The short answer is that there is no “bad” time to visit this amazing piece of paradise! If you’re hoping to avoid wet weather, consider planning your trip for anytime between December and August. October is the rainiest month, with an average of more than 15 days with precipitation. September and November are a bit drier, but still average more than 10 days with precipitation.

Holbox Island FAQs

Q: Can I use my credit card to pay for things?

A: Most places accept credit and debit cards, but terminals aren’t always reliable. As ATMs are few and far between, it’s a very good idea to bring some cash along so that you can easily pay for refreshments and other expenses.

Q: How much is the golf cart ride from the ferry terminal to the center of town?

A: The average price of a golf cart ride is 20-30 MXN, and the ride takes just a few minutes.

Q: Can I rent my own golf buggy at Holbox Island?

A: Yes! There are plenty of places to rent a golf cart. If you’d rather pedal, you can rent a bike instead.

Q: Can I swim with Whale shark Holbox? If so, when?

A: Yes, swimming with whale sharks is one of the best things to do at Holbox Island. Most whale shark activity occurs between the middle of May and the middle of September, so plan your trip accordingly if whale shark encounters are on your bucket list.

Q: How’s the Isla Holbox surfing?

A: There’s a little bit of surfing at Holbox Island, but kite surfing is by far the more popular sport since waves tend to be small, but breezes are typically steady. Give it a try!
